Asthma is a result of inflamed airways that leads them to become narrowed. This swelling and blockage is produced by contact with triggers; this can be mild, moderate, severe, or even fatal in nature. The illness is classified in many different ways and often is described by the trigger that intensifies the condition. While quite a number of people are allergic to cats, cats also have their sensitivities to some things. The following are typical triggers of cat allergy and how they set them off in cats. A cat's respiratory system can be irritated by particles which hang in the atmosphere, known as inhalant allergens, leading to the development of symptoms resembling asthma. Hair loss and skin lesions, in a number of instances, are caused by these inhalant allergens. Tobacco smoke, pollen, dust, household cleaners and perfumes are also identified culprits[ READ MORE ]
